Transformation Cards
Hi all...I was looking for a way to motivate myself to do some artwork, and also a way to motivate others to be creative. I found this really cool site that talks about creating "Soul Cards" for yourself along certain themes. These cards are a work in progress to help you with deep introspection and inner transformation work!
From the Soul Collage website: "Use the collage cards intuitively to answer life's questions and participate in self-discovery. Joyfully deepen your understanding of the relationships between your personality parts, you and your family/community/world, and you and your dreams, symbols, and Spirit." So I had an idea..... How about creating a deck of cards along the Transformation themes and assignments over the course of the next 18 weeks? So here's what I came up with: Materials: 3x5 cards, magazines, picture books, photos, scissors, glue Process: Create 4 cards for each of the 18 assignments along the following themes or "Suits": Inner Transformation Outer Transformaton Paying it Forward/Universal Law of Reciprocation Transforming Negative Beliefs Basically, you assemble visual images....cutting them out of books, magazines, etc. Don't limit yourself in any way. Cut out whatever images appeal to you and you can save them in a file folder or a box for later use. (great way to get rid of those old magazines & newspapers too!) BE CREATIVE!!! You can also use printed images from the internet and found objects, scrapbook supplies, whatever! While holding the "theme" in mind, assemble a card and glue down images that you feel best represent what you are going through, feeling, hopes, dreams, goals. Each card will be unique to YOU. Use the cards for each assignment to inspire you and remind you of where you ARE, where you WERE, and where you WANT TO BE!!! That's it. Just an idea. Take it and FLY!!! I'm attaching some "Soul Card" images for you to get an idea of what they look like: Praying for Time The Inner Feminine ![]() Happy Inner Child Mother/Housewife The cards can be any size...actually the soul cards are 5X8. But you can make them as small or big as you want. Use a good base...card stock or illustration board so that they won't warp when you glue down the images. You can also embellish with paint, marker, glitter, fabric. Whatever! Lastly, if you DO some cards, scan them and post them! Let us know what your Transformation cards look like!
